Through our mission-based culture of inclusion and innovation, our organization brings value not just to our customers, but to the millions of patients and members they serve.</p></div><p>Company Name: Inovalon, Inc.</p> <p>Position Title: Senior Principal Software Engineer / Staff Software Engineer for Multiple Positions<br> <br>Salary: $222,287-$232,287/year<br> <br>Location: 4321 Collington Road (and Other U.S. Locations), Bowie, MD 20716</p> <p>Summary of Duties: Architect, design, create, test, and ensure the quality of large scale or complex software for a major product or product line. Responsible for high level research and analysis related to software design and development. Use best software engineering practices to evolve system design. Participate in design and code reviews with other engineers. Responsible for assigned integration, testing and deployment tasks to manage the server fleet and complex computing systems to drive automation, improvement, and performance. Establish and maintain software configuration control and software development environments including program source control to ensure reliable backups and source code integrity. Design and refactoring through rapid prototyping and experimentation during research and refactor spikes. Write and maintain documentation to describe program development, logic, coding, testing, changes, and corrections. Write high quality, testable code that meets the Definition of Done. Strive to eliminate technical debt. Create automated unit, system and acceptance tests. Support the early and continuous validation of features and stories with Customers, Analysts and Inovalon' s customer facing teams to maximize the market value of the software delivered at each increment. Continuously evaluate software performance, identify performance degradation and opportunities to gain performance improvements valued by customers.
